  • Kun Poh 400g

    With its beautiful yellow-orange coloring, Kun Poh lets your eyes feast first before your tastebuds get a hold of the unusual concentrated fruitiness of raisins and cappucino coffee. It's a delicious blend in a very soft, almost sloppy durian. This variety was discovered in 1950's on the farm of Mr. Liew Kun Poh.   • Durian Hutan Hybrid (Durio Lowianus x zibethinus) 400g

    This semi-wild species of durian grows on the mountain above the  orang asli village. It's a hybrid of Durio lowianus and Durio zibethinus – a bit fleshier than the full wild durian, but still full of the funky flavor that you only get in wild fruits.  It has a very sweet banana flavor with a cashew nuttiness and an earthy metallic tang that is both meaty and bitter at the same time. This one is for the adventurous! It tastes somewhat different from regular durian.

  • Nutmeg Syrup (Vegan) 400ml

    The best palette cleanser is a glass of Nutmeg Juice – its sweet, herbal flavor wildly reminiscent of Coca-Cola (the original recipe for Coke actually contains nutmeg!)  You'll find this syrup blended into drinks everywhere in Penang Island – from old-school kopitiams to snazzy matcha cafes, and on the durian farms themselves since most families have nutmeg trees. The syrup is made from the Nutmeg fruit – not the seed – which is boiled with rock sugar and stored in glass bottles. To serve, mix the syrup with plain cold water or carbonated water for your own Kampung Coke!

  • Durian Cake 200g (Melaka Sugar)

    We used a Malaysian specialty sugar called "Gula Melaka" or Malacca Sugar for this delicious durian cake. This sugar starts as the liquid sap of the Nipa Palm, an estuary plant, and then gets boiled down to an earthy, rich, slightly salty caramel brown syrup. Stirred into durian pulp in a stainless steel wok over fire until it has the thick bouncy texture of fudge, the Gula Melaka adds extra dark complexity to the concentrated durian flavor.
